1. Description of Our Community
In our neighborhood school has a long-forgotten , but it is rich deposits of vitality, but also witnessed important changes in Taipei stronghold - tripod crossing . Which is located in Keelung River bridge after Gangcian Chengde area, as a result of early gourd blocking, and Talungtung Jiantan of three ferry pier , was the only tripod Keelung River Ferry named. Even today you can still see the sampan docked at the shore and fishing bloodworms people , in addition to the construction of the side is Taiwan's only removable temples - ' Tiande Palace ' , a special installation art and the function of lifting people impressed by the structural engineering is by a local boat Master Liu is responsible for scheduling , Master Liu is a national treasure of the last shipbuilding division, also crossing the legendary three-legged , three-legged ferry pier stone engraved his story : ' A teacher in this land being developed boat over 50 years , not only craft famous Chinese and foreign , and is the only northern Taiwan handmade boat produced by perseverance and innovation system of the division of A positive , as fear of crossing the deceased tripod . repetition has a new look , ' so of course we want to come to a good understanding of this contemporary 'living fossil'- Master Liu.
2. Summary of Our Project
Boat, simply means that the shape of the dragon boat, but it is an integral part of our traditional holiday customs of a ring, in addition to the dragon boat races during the Dragon Boat Festival, dragon boat itself is a century of manufacturing processes, heritage so far, can produce Boat people are numbered, we are very fortunate in our three-legged crossing near the school, the visit to the treasure of the Dragon master - Liu Cing Cheng,the well-known five generations are shipbuilding, whether is made ??sampan boats, fishing boats or boat so beat him. Through him we want, good understanding of the course of boat manufacturing experience, open-minded and learn from his cheerful perseverance.
